Kenilworth Books - Summer Story Challenge

Are you ready for the Kenilworth Books Summer Story Challenge? Whether you are already a storyteller or have always wanted to have a go, the summer holidays are the perfect time to get writing.

We are offering you inspiration and guidance as well as a prize or two, so now is the time to pick up a pen or fire up the computer. We’re welcoming story tellers from ages 4, right up to adults.

Kenilworth is a famous setting for stories, so you might like to set your story here too. You could choose the Castle or the Abbey ruins, or the woods and countryside that surround the town. Or maybe your story will be set in the street where you live.

The summer story challenge will launch at the bookshop on Saturday 23 July, where you can pick up a pack which will give you tips and inspiration to get you started. It will run throughout the summer to the last day of the summer holidays.

We also recommend two books of folk tales that will give you a strong sense of setting and character: Scottish Fairy Tales, Myths and Legends by Mairi Kidd and African & Caribbean Folktales, Myths and Legends by Wendy Shearer. And you can find more tips and practical guidance from The Usborne Creative Writing Book and The Usborne Write Your Own Story Book.

Our favourite stories will be displayed at Kenilworth Books and one storyteller from each age category (4-7, 8-11 and 12+) will win a £10 book token.
